Victims unsatisfied with 10-year sentence for deadly birthday party hit-and-run
A man who drove his car into a birthday celebration in Bladensburg, Maryland, killing a woman and injuring several others, pleaded guilty Thursday and was sentenced to 10 years in prison — which victims say is unfair. Sunday Joseph admitted being behind the wheel and driving in reverse on Annapolis Road, then slamming into a tent where people were gathered to celebrate a child’s birthday. Driver sentenced to 10 years in birthday party hit-and-run that killed DC woman
A driver will serve 10 years in prison after backing his car into a child’s birthday party last fall, killing one woman and striking 14 other people, in Prince George’s County, Maryland. Sunday Joseph crashed his car into a tent where a party was taking place Oct. 20, 2025, in Bladensburg, injuring 14 people and killing 31-year-old Ashley Gutierrez, of D.C.
